Good things to know

Which word is more common?

Inscrutable is more commonly used than indecipherable in everyday language. Inscrutable is versatile and covers a wide range of contexts, while indecipherable is less common and refers to a specific type of difficulty in understanding.

What’s the difference in the tone of formality between indecipherable and inscrutable?

Both indecipherable and inscrutable are formal words that are typically used in academic or technical contexts. However, indecipherable may be considered more technical or specialized due to its association with codes and encryption.
